With "found" mammogram x-rays, (artifacts from years before the digital world existed for most), moon-like images, numbered dials, and hand written patient envelopes, the film speed increases emphasizing time while appearing as a moth fluttering in the light, dark, & shadow. My process of deconstructing the materials began with showing respect for these women by destroying any & all of the personal info on the x-ray negatives and on the envelopes (that were intended to protect the female patients, now appearing to have only protected the x-rays). The result is a metaphorical moth-to-flame video loop.
Themes: Light, shadow, loss, gain, life & death, public versus private, what or who is disposable, and the definition of "away".
